Automated NEMT Standing Order Confirmations
Every Monday, WebRun opens Tobi, identifies active standing orders scheduled for the coming week, drafts a brief confirmation message for each recurring rider via Twilio, queues every draft for coordinator review in Slack, and flags any standing order that has not been confirmed in the prior two weeks.
How do I automatically confirm standing order trips with recurring NEMT riders?
WebRun opens Tobi every Monday, reads all active standing orders scheduled for the coming week, and drafts a confirmation message for each recurring rider via Twilio. Coordinators review the full batch in Slack and release messages, while orders that have gone unconfirmed for two or more weeks are flagged for special attention.
- Every recurring rider is confirmed weekly without coordinators making individual calls
- Orders unconfirmed for two or more weeks are flagged before they become a problem
- No message reaches a rider without explicit coordinator approval

Tobi - pull active standing orders for the coming week
WebRun opens Tobi to pull active standing orders for the coming week. - Open Tobi and navigate to standing orders or recurring trips
- Filter to orders active for the coming week
- Capture rider name, phone number, recurring schedule, pickup address, and destination for each order
- Flag any standing order not confirmed in the prior 14 days
Done when All active standing orders for the coming week are listed with rider details and confirmation history.
-
2
Twilio - draft confirmation message per recurring rider
WebRun opens Twilio to draft confirmation message per recurring rider. - Draft a brief confirmation message for each recurring rider: confirm scheduled days, pickup time, and pickup address
- Include the coordinator callback number in each draft
- Do not send. Hold every draft for coordinator review
Done when One held confirmation draft exists for every active standing order, unsent pending review.
-
3
Slack - queue drafts and flag exceptions for review
WebRun opens Slack to queue drafts and flag exceptions for review. - Post the weekly standing order summary to the coordinator Slack channel: total active orders, drafts ready for review, and flagged exceptions
- List each flagged standing order with the last confirmed date
- Prompt the coordinator to release confirmation drafts
Done when Coordinator has a Slack summary with all standing order confirmation drafts ready to review and any exceptions highlighted.

Will it send confirmations to recurring riders automatically?
No. Every confirmation message is drafted and held in Slack for a coordinator to review before any message is sent to a rider.
What if a standing order was cancelled or paused?
WebRun reads the current status of each standing order in Tobi. Cancelled or paused orders are excluded from the draft batch automatically.
How does it handle standing orders that have not been confirmed in a while?
Orders not confirmed in the prior 14 days are flagged separately in the Slack summary so coordinators can decide whether to confirm, update, or close them.
